Purpose:
The digital display cantilever beam impact testing machine is used to test hard thermoplastics (including plates, pipes, plastic heterogeneous materials) and thermosetting plastics, filled and fiber-reinforced plastics, reinforced nylon, glass fiber reinforced plastics, ceramics, cast stone, electrical insulation materials, etc. Impact toughness of metallic materials, and impact strength of sheets of these plastics, including laminates. Intuitive digital display, simple structure, convenient operation and accurate data are the main features of this testing machine.
Applicable standards:
ISO180
Main Technical Parameters:
Impact Speed |
3.5m/s |
Pendulum Energy |
1J 2.75J 5.5J 11J 22J |
Distance from the Center of the Pendulum Shaft to the Impact Blade |
0.322m |
Pendulum Lifting Angle |
160° |
The distance from the impact blade to the top of the jaw is 22 mm |
|
Blade Fillet Radius |
R=0.8mm |
Sample Type |
meet the requirements of GB1843, JB/T8761 and ISO180 standards |
Overall Dimensions of the Instrument |
550mm×350mm×850mm |
Power Supply |
AC220V, 50Hz |
Net Weight of the Instrument |
160kg |
